Melt-In-Your-Mouth Chicken Breast Recipe

This Melt-In-Your-Mouth Chicken Breast recipe creates incredibly tender, juicy, and flavorful chicken with a creamy Parmesan coating. Baked to golden perfection, it’s an easy weeknight dinner that pairs well with a variety of sides.

Ingredients

  • 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ts (about 1.52 pounds)
  • ½ cup mayonnaise (or Greek yogurt for a lighter option)
  • ½ c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on onion powder
  • 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
  • 1 teaspoon paprika
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Fresh parsley or chives for garnish (optional)

Instructions

  • Preheat the Oven:
    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).

  • Prepare the Chicken:
    Place chicken breasts between two pieces of plastic wrap or parchment paper and pound them to an even thickness. Season both sides with salt and pepper, then place them in a greased or parchment-lined baking dish.

  • Make the Creamy Mixture:
    In a small bowl, mix mayonnaise (or Greek yogurt), Parmesan cheese, garlic powder, onion powder, Italian seasoning, and paprika until smooth.

  • Coat the Chicken:
    Spread the mixture evenly over the top of each chicken breast.

  • Bake:
    Bake for 25-30 minutes, or until the chicken reaches an internal temperature of 165°F (75°C).

  • Optional Broil:
    For a crispier topping, broil for the last 2-3 minutes while keeping a close eye to prevent burning.

  • Rest and Serve:
    Let the chicken rest for 5 minutes before serving. Garnish with parsley or chives if desired.

Notes

  • Alternative Cheeses: Try mozzarella, cheddar, or Asiago for different flavors.
  • Make it Spicy: Add cayenne pepper or red pepper flakes for heat.
  • Storage: Refrigerate leftovers in an airtight container for up to 3 days.
  • Reheating: Bake at 350°F (175°C) for 15-20 minutes or microwave in short intervals.
